Lobster Macaroni and Cheese for Grownups
From maureenlaw 15 years agoIngredients
- 1 (1 1/2 ounce) package Knorr Four cheese sauce Mix shopping list
- 2 1/2 cups dry macaroni shopping list
- olive oil shopping list
- 2 1/2 cups whole milk shopping list
- 3 to 4 1/2 tablespoons butter (divided use) shopping list
- 2 cups grated havarti cheese, packed shopping list
- 1 ounce processed cheese (such as Velveeta) shopping list
- 1 cup fresh bread crumbs or 1/2 cup dry bread crumbs shopping list
- 1/4 cup parmesan cheese shopping list
- 1 to 2 tablespoons fresh minced parsley (optional, for color) shopping list
- 1 1/2 to 2 cups cooked lobster pieces (or a combination of lobster and shrimp) shopping list
How to make it
- Bring 11/2 quarts salted water to a boil
- Add macaroni and boil for 6 to 7 minutes until al dente. Drain, rinse and transfer to a bowl
- Toss with enough olive oil to prevent sticking. Set aside
- Combine the contents of the Four Cheese Sauce Mix with the milk. Place over medium heat, add 1/2 tablespoon butter and bring to a simmer, stirring constantly. Reduce heat to medium-low and add havarti and Velveeta. Stir to melt
- Melt 3-4 tablespoons of the butter in a saute pan and add bread crumbs. Stir to combine and brown the crumbs, then add parmesan cheese and parsley if using
- Add the shellfish to the cheese mixture and cook a few minutes to warm. Transfer to serving bowls and top with a sprinkling of browned bread crumbs.
